Nectarine-Ginger Preserves
Photo: Becky Luigart Stayner
Try It With: Sweet potato biscuits, blueberry pancakes, or praline ice cream.
Yield: Makes about 3 cups

Ingredients
- 4 1/2 cups unpeeled and diced nectarines (about 2 1/2 lb.)
- 1 1/2 cups sugar
- 1/3 cup minced crystallized ginger
- 3 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
- 1 (1.75-oz.) package powdered fruit pectin
Preparation
- 1. Stir together all ingredients in a 4-qt. microwave-safe glass bowl.
- 2. Microwave at HIGH 8 minutes (mixture will boil). Stir mixture, and microwave at HIGH 8 to 10 minutes or until thickened. (You're going for the viscosity of pancake syrup here. The mixture will thicken to soft-set preserves after it cools and chills.) Cool mixture completely (about 2 hours). Serve immediately, or cover and chill preserves in an airtight container until ready to serve. Store in refrigerator up to 3 weeks.
